Winter can be harsh on a skirt-wearing lady. But basic pantyhose can be harsher.
(Booorrriiinnnggg.)

Rows of hose at department and lingerie stores are no longer basic
black and nude. Instead, slip on a pair of tights with a personality.
Meredith Sloane and her sister Brooke are the creators of Melonets-
-fishnets with a funky elastic band. They can be dressed up or down--and
they move up and down and do not need a garter belt. "

They can be worn above the knee, below the knee, under a short or long skirt,
as lingerie, or underneath pants," Sloane says.

Melonets come in five styles and can be purchased for about $28 a pair
